Abstract
A novel and improved synthetic route for the preparation of the new alkaloid setigerine, isolated from Papaver setigerum DC, and some new 3,4-dihydropapaverine and papaverine derivatives is reported. This method is based on the side chain chlorination of 1-benzyl-3,4-dihydroisoquinolines using N-chlorosuccinimide (NCS) and subsequent reaction with sodium methoxide in methanol to give the corresponding isoquinolines.
